The Story of Caramel

by Eva Karayiannis

“I believe it’s possible to create a successful business, guided by intuition, creativity and passion.”

This is how Eva describes her work, and she started it by creating children clothes, even before being a mother.

Her first workshop was in her own kitchen, from where everything starts, and in 1999 she opened her first store in London.

She immediately has great feedback for her work and in no time her business is on the road to success.
Her clothes are very particular, inspired by vintage clothing, but tied to modern styles.

Elegant but comfortable, made with great resistant material, Eva designs unique lines of clothes.

It immediately captured my attention when I stumbled into her shop in Notting Hill last year. I would have bought everything, from the clothing to the linen because her line is designed for children’s every need, from the clothing to the decorations and the house linen.
